The design of a musical fountain is different from standard landscape lighting.
A conventional fountain may use a simple white light.
A musical fountain requires more dynamic control.
The lighting design needs to consider:
Fountain nozzle positions
Water jet height
Fountain basin size
Fixture spacing
Beam angle
RGB color mixing
Controller configuration
DMX512 addressing
Music synchronization
Viewing distance
The underwater lights should be positioned to illuminate the water without creating excessive glare for viewers.

For a musical fountain, the value of RGB lighting is not simply the ability to change colors, but the ability to program different color effects according to the fountain performance.
DMX512 is particularly useful for large-scale dynamic lighting projects.
A DMX512 system can control multiple lighting fixtures through a centralized control system.
Typical functions include:
Individual fixture control
RGB channel control
Brightness adjustment
Color selection
Dynamic transitions
Programmable scenes
Synchronized lighting effects
Always Lighting's DMX512 RGB lighting solutions are designed for precise control, multiple fixture management, programmable scenes and synchronized color effects.
This makes DMX512 suitable for musical fountains where different sections of the fountain need to display different colors or effects.

Water jets are one of the most important visual elements of a musical fountain.
The lighting position and beam angle should be selected according to:
Jet height
Jet diameter
Nozzle position
Viewing distance
Water movement
For a narrow, high water jet, a more focused beam may be appropriate.
For wider water features, a wider beam may provide better coverage.
The objective is to illuminate the water itself rather than simply illuminate the fountain basin.

Musical fountain lights are installed in environments with continuous exposure to water.
For permanently submerged applications, appropriately specified IP68 LED underwater lights can be considered.
However, IP68 alone should not be used as the only selection criterion.
Project teams should also confirm:
Maximum installation depth
Water temperature
Water chemistry
Cable protection
Cable entry
Connector design
Installation method
Maintenance requirements
For commercial musical fountains, long operating hours make fixture reliability particularly important.
Where the selected fixture is designed for DC24V operation, an external-driver system can be used.
Typical system:
AC Power
↓
DC24V Power Supply
↓
DMX512 Controller
↓
RGB Underwater Lights
For example:
20 fixtures × 12W
= 240W nominal load
At 24V:
240W ÷ 24V = 10A
The actual power supply should also consider:
Reserve capacity
Cable length
Voltage drop
Controller requirements
Circuit distribution
For larger fountains, separating the lighting system into several circuits can simplify installation and maintenance.
A large musical fountain can be divided into different lighting zones.
For example:
Main fountain jets
Side water jets
Water curtain
Central feature
Surrounding landscape
Each zone can then be programmed independently.
This allows the lighting system to create more complex visual effects.
For example:
Zone A → Blue
Zone B → Purple
Zone C → Cyan
Zone D → Red
Then all zones transition to white at the same time.
This creates a synchronized visual effect across the entire fountain.

Even a dynamic fountain should be designed with visual comfort in mind.
The lighting should avoid excessive glare toward:
Pedestrians
Nearby buildings
Residential windows
Roads
Adjacent properties
Correct:
Beam Angle + Fixture Position + Output
can help create stronger visual effects without unnecessary light spill.
For a musical fountain, the goal is controlled dynamic lighting, not simply maximum brightness.
